Mesothelioma and Asbestos Exposure

Mesothelioma is a result of exposure to asbestos. The exposure may be at work or at home.

The symptoms of pleural cancer include chest pain, coughing and a dry cough. Other signs include abdominal pain, an accumulation of fluid and testicular cancer. There are four types of mesothelioma. Pleural mesothelioma is the most common kind.

Workplace Exposure

Mesothelioma, a cancer affecting the tissues of certain organs, like the lungs or the abdomen, is usually caused by asbestos exposure. This toxic mineral, which is used in a variety of industries, secondary exposure to asbestos can cause fine dust to be breathed in and ingested when it breaks down. Historically, many occupations have had the exposure of workers to asbestos. These include asbestos insulation plumbers, electricians, engineers, shipyard employees and the manufacture of automotive parts, brake pads and clutches. Construction workers, who might be exposed to asbestos through their building materials or when demolition of old structures, also face high risk of asbestos exposure.

Mesothelioma is a condition that occurs when mesothelial are transformed and begin to expand out of control, creating tumors that can spread throughout the body. Mesothelioma usually forms in the lungs or abdomen, but can also occur in other organs, such as the testicles and the heart. There are a variety of kinds of mesothelioma and each one is named in honor of the organ tissue it affects.

Mesothelioma symptoms typically manifest 30 to 50 year after the initial exposure. Mesothelioma is a rare cancer, which can be difficult to detect. It could take years for symptoms to show up. Asbestos sufferers must seek medical attention for a diagnosis and treatment.

Non-occupational asbestos exposure can increase the risk of mesothelioma. Indirect or secondary exposure to asbestos occurs when people come into contact with asbestos fibers through contaminated clothing or household items. These contacts can occur when family members clean someone's clothes or when they live near an industrial asbestos source.

There aren't many population-based studies that have assessed the effects of para-occupational exposure asbestos and mesothelioma risk. One study revealed that those living near an asbestos cement factory in Casale Monferrato (northwest Italy) were at chance of developing mesothelioma. The authors attributed the rise in mesothelioma-related risk to the proximity of residents to the plant, as well as exposure to airborne particles from the use of asbestos cement products on nearby roads and structures.

Other studies conducted by community groups that have more clearly defined industrial sources of exposure to para-occupational hazards have yielded similar results. These studies can be difficult. Some studies have struggled to identify individuals with known occupational and para-occupational asbestos exposures, which could result in a mistake when assessing their mesothelioma risk.

Environmental Exposure

Asbestos is made up of a grouping of minerals that contain microscopic fibers. Asbestos is invulnerable to electricity, chemicals and fire. It is employed in a variety of industrial processes and products. People who work with these materials or are exposed to them in other ways increase their chances of developing mesothelioma. This includes asbestos miners, shipyard workers as well asbestos-cement producers and insulation. However, mesothelioma may be brought home on workers' clothing and hair, putting their family members at risk as well.

The occupational exposure to asbestos is the main cause of mesothelioma. However, a few of cases have been identified in individuals with non-occupational (para-occupational) exposure to asbestos exposure occupations. In these cases asbestos fibers could have entered the lungs or the digestive tract through contaminated air or through the consumption of contaminated food. The mesothelioma cases have usually been reported in families of asbestos-exposed workers.

The diagnosis of mesothelioma usually established after asbestos exposure for a how long does asbestos exposure take time. Tumors are typically found in the chest and abdomen. The most common type of mesothelioma is mesothelioma of the pleura which affects the chest cavity's lining. The peritoneum is a lining of your abdominal cavity and is the second most common type of malignant mesothelioma.

The mesothelioma cancer cells are classified as epithelioid and sarcomatoid. Epithelioid mesothelioma makes up about 60 percent to 70 percent of all mesothelioma patients and generally has the highest success rate. Sarcomatoid mesothelioma can be more aggressive and has a worse prognosis. Between 10 and 15 percent of patients with mesothelioma have a biphasic type that combines epithelioid and sarcomatoid mesothelioma cells.

Men are more likely to develop mesothelioma compared to women. The majority of patients diagnosed with the disease were exposed to asbestos while at work. The reason behind this gap between men and women is unknown. It could be due to the fact that men are more likely to are employed in fields such as manufacturing and construction, which frequently use asbestos.

Several studies have shown elevated mesothelioma rates in regions or communities that have multiple asbestos-related industrial sources. For instance, one study of mesothelioma patients in 70 communities around sites which were contaminated by vermiculite from the Libby asbestos lawsuit louisiana mine in Montana found that those living within 2000 meters of the facility had an elevated mesothelioma risk.

Genetic Predisposition

In a few cases, genetics may play a role in mesothelioma. The disease is believed to be due to hereditary gene mutations that interfere with DNA repair mechanisms. Researchers have identified several genes that may lead patients to mesothelioma. Some studies have demonstrated that those with mesothelioma-related family history are more likely to develop the disease than those without a family history of asbestos exposure.

The mechanism behind the disease isn't fully understood. It is well-known that occupational and environmental asbestos exposure can lead to mesothelioma. Not everyone exposed to asbestos will develop mesothelioma. Many mesothelioma patients do not have any asbestos exposure lawsuit exposure, and some individuals who have extensive occupational exposure do not develop the disease. They are more likely to be affected by genetic mutations that hinder the repair of DNA.

A genetic mesothelioma test used to identify if an individual has the hereditary gene mutations that can increase their chance of developing the disease. A doctor can carry out the test by taking a sample of blood or saliva. The sample is sent to the laboratory for testing. Most of the time, the results of the test are available within two weeks.

Some families with multiple mesothelioma cases carry BAP1 gene mutations. This gene is involved with the repair of damaged DNA. The mutation could cause cells to produce more cancerous cells, which can then spread to other parts of the body and cause mesothelioma.

The genetic mesothelioma test is a valuable tool for identifying asbestos-related illnesses. They can help doctors better understand the mesothelioma's root causes and create more effective treatment strategies.

Avoiding exposure to asbestos in the workplace and in the environment can reduce the risk of wrongful asbestos exposure. Talk to your doctor if you have a family background of mesothelioma. Certain people may also benefit from mesothelioma screening procedures which require blood or cheek swab sample. A team of experts evaluates the mesothelioma diagnosis of patients in these programs. The mesothelioma treatment plan for the patient is then designed in accordance with the specific diagnosis.

Treatment

Mesothelioma is a condition that occurs when asbestos fibers cause damage to the body that can lead to cancer. Asbestos is exposed in many ways, such as when workers degrade asbestos to get rid of it or when people take the asbestos fibers home on their clothes and skin after a day of work.

These fibers can get into the lungs and stomach, where they can cause irritation, which can lead to cancer. Symptoms of mesothelioma don't appear for 20 to 50 years after exposure, which is why it is crucial that those who may have been exposed to asbestos see their doctor as soon as they can.

The majority of mesothelioma cases are men and the disease more often affects the linings of the lungs. Other types of mesothelioma can be found in the stomach's lining the peritoneum, the lining of the testicles or heart.

Like all types of cancer, mesothelioma develops when cells start to expand beyond their limits and form a tumor. The cancerous cells may spread to other areas of the body, and eventually result in more cancerous tumors.

Researchers don't fully understand secondary exposure to asbestos the causes of mesothelioma. However, they do know that asbestos exposure is a significant risk factor. Patients diagnosed with mesothelioma often undergo chemotherapy and surgery to treat their symptoms and stop the progress of the disease.

People who have been exposed to asbestos should monitor their health and talk to their physicians about their work history. Mesothelioma patients should undergo regular tests to detect symptoms of asbestos and other potential problems.

The most common mesothelioma symptoms include pain and a buildup of fluid around the lungs. Other symptoms include chest pain, feeling that the abdomen and chest are under pressure abdominal swelling, difficulty in breathing, fatigue, and fever. Mesothelioma may have symptoms that are similar to other illnesses and conditions. X-rays and bloodwork can confirm the diagnosis. Some mesothelioma patients may also have genetic modifications in their DNA, which can increase their risk of developing the disease. These patients should consult their doctor about genetic counseling.
